Powdered MCT products are increasingly valued for their stability, ease of formulation, extended shelf life, and compatibility with a wide range of nutritional and functional food systems.

Powder Medium-chain Triglycerides are produced by microencapsulating liquid MCT oils, enabling easier handling, improved solubility, and better incorporation into powders, beverages, supplements, and cosmetic formulations. They serve as efficient energy sources, support metabolic health, improve nutrient absorption, and offer functional benefits in food processing, sports nutrition, medical nutrition, and personal care. The market is driven by rising consumer interest in health-focused ingredients, increasing use in ketogenic and weight-management products, expanding functional food categories, and growing adoption in cosmetics due to their emollient and lightweight feel. Industrial applications also utilize powdered MCT for formulations requiring clean-label, stable fat sources.

Market Segmentation

By Type

Food Grade

Used in nutritional supplements, sports nutrition products, infant formula, baked goods, powdered beverages, and functional foods. Food-grade MCT powders emphasize purity, high fat content, neutral flavor, and clean-label positioning.

Industrial Grade

Applied in specialized formulations such as veterinary products, agricultural additives, chemical processing, surfactants, and industrial emulsions where stability and dispersibility are key.

By Application

Dietary Relevance

Includes sports nutrition, ketogenic diets, weight-management products, protein powders, meal replacements, and energy-boosting supplements. Powdered MCTs support quick energy release and enhanced metabolic function.

Medical Relevance

Used in medical nutrition therapy, clinical dietary products, infant nutrition, digestive-health formulations, and specialized diets for patients requiring easily metabolized fats.

Personal Care and Cosmetic Relevance

Applied in skincare, haircare, color cosmetics, and body care products as emollients, moisturizers, carriers for active ingredients, and texture enhancers.

Others

Includes use in pet nutrition, pharmaceutical excipients, and industrial formulations requiring stable fat sources with controlled release properties.

Executive summary

The global Powder Medium-chain Triglycerides (MCT) market is set for sustained growth through 2035 as demand for functional nutrition, clinical formulations, and high-performance personal care ingredients expands. Powdered MCTs — produced via microencapsulation or spray-drying of liquid MCT oil — combine the metabolic and formulation benefits of MCT with improved handling, stability and incorporation into dry systems. Growth is driven by sports nutrition, ketogenic and weight-management products, medical nutrition, and a rising need for clean-label, shelf-stable fat sources in powdered foods and beverages. Cosmetic and pharmaceutical applications provide secondary high-margin demand. Key success factors for suppliers are advanced encapsulation technology, consistent fatty-acid profile, neutral sensory properties, regulatory compliance for food and medical grades, and strong application support for formulators. Primary risks include feedstock volatility, regulatory scrutiny in certain markets, and competition from alternative lipid carriers and formulation technologies.

Market drivers, restraints, trends, and opportunities

Market drivers

  1. Functional-food and sports-nutrition growth — Increasing consumer adoption of ketogenic, low-carb and performance diets drives demand for MCT as a rapid energy source in powdered formats (protein powders, meal replacements, RTD mixes).
  2. Clinical and medical nutrition demand — Need for easily metabolizable, calorie-dense fat sources in enteral/parenteral adjuncts, infant formulas and therapeutic diets supports medical-grade powder MCT uptake.
  3. Formulation advantages of powder formats — Powdered MCT improves shelf life, dosing accuracy, ease of blending into dry systems, transportability, and eliminates handling issues linked to oils (oxidation, stickiness).
  4. Clean-label and convenience trends — Consumer preference for label-friendly ingredients and on-the-go nutrition increases use of powdered functional lipids.
  5. Personal-care & cosmetic applications — Lightweight emolliency, rapid absorption and neutral sensory profile make powder MCT attractive in skin and hair formulations, especially for powder-based cosmetics.

Market restraints

  1. Raw-material and manufacturing cost volatility — Prices for feedstock oils and encapsulation inputs affect margins; advanced microencapsulation increases COGS.
  2. Technical complexity — Producing stable, low-dust, non-hygroscopic powders with preserved nutritional profile requires specialized equipment and process controls.
  3. Regulatory & labeling requirements — Food, medical and cosmetic grade specifications differ by market; obtaining approvals and demonstrating safety/purity raises time-to-market and cost.
  4. Competition from liquid MCT and alternative lipids — In cost-sensitive applications, formulators may prefer liquid MCTs or other cheap lipid carriers unless powder format is essential.

Market trends

  1. Premiumization and tailored grades — Growth of high-purity, standardized C8/C10 blends, sustained-release matrices, and clean-label encapsulants (e.g., plant-based carriers).
  2. Advanced encapsulation tech — Use of optimized wall materials and processes to improve oxidative stability, dispersibility, solubility and mouthfeel.
  3. Hybrid multifunctional powders — Co-microencapsulation of MCT with proteins, vitamins, probiotics or flavors to deliver combined functional benefits and simpler formulation.
  4. Geographic demand shift — Fastest unit growth in Asia-Pacific and Latin America driven by rising nutrition awareness; North America and Europe sustain premium and medical segments.
  5. Sustainability focus — Sourcing transparency, lower-impact processing, and recyclable/compostable packaging are increasingly important to buyers.

Opportunities

  1. New product formats — Ready-to-mix powdered RTDs, instant coffee creamer substitutes, on-the-go sachets and meal replacements.
  2. Medical nutrition partnerships — Co-development with clinical nutrition companies to supply medical-grade powder MCT for therapeutic protocols.
  3. Ingredient co-formulation — Offering premixed, co-encapsulated blends (MCT + protein/probiotics/vitamins) as turnkey solutions for brand formulators.
  4. Emerging markets expansion — Localized manufacturing and tailored SKUs for APAC, LATAM and MENA markets where demand for functional nutrition is rising.
  5. Sustainable & clean-label positioning — Develop plant-derived carriers and low-temperature encapsulation to reduce footprint and address consumer concerns.

SWOT analysis

Strengths

  • Combines metabolic advantages of MCT with powder convenience: stable, easy to dose, and suitable for dry formulations.
  • Broad application set: sports nutrition, clinical nutrition, food & beverage, cosmetics and pet nutrition.
  • Ability to create differentiated, high-margin specialty grades (medical-, pharma-, and sports-grade).
  • Encapsulation enables improved oxidative stability and longer shelf life versus liquid MCT.

Weaknesses

  • Higher production complexity and capital intensity versus liquid oils.
  • Cost premium can limit adoption in price-sensitive segments.
  • Dependency on quality of feedstock (chain length distribution) and encapsulant supply.
  • Potential sensory challenges (mouthfeel, dust) if not properly engineered.

Opportunities

  • Rapid expansion of premium and functional nutrition categories globally.
  • Co-formulation services and B2B turnkey ingredient systems increase customer stickiness.
  • Innovation in delivery systems (instant dispersibility, taste masking) opens new end uses.
  • Regulatory approvals for medical applications can unlock higher-value markets.

Threats

  • Volatility in vegetable/oilseed markets and energy costs affecting margins.
  • Competitive substitution by cheaper lipid carriers or reformulation to avoid added cost.
  • Quality failures (oxidation, off-flavor) can damage customer trust and brand reputation.
  • Emergent regulatory changes on novel ingredients or processing aids may increase compliance burden.

Porter’s Five Forces

1. Threat of New Entrants — Moderate

Barriers include specialized encapsulation equipment, formulation expertise and regulatory compliance for food/medical grades. However, contract manufacturing and toll-processing reduce capital needs for new brands, allowing niche entrants.

2. Bargaining Power of Suppliers — Moderate

Suppliers of raw MCT oil, encapsulation polymers, and specialty carriers exert influence—especially for high-purity C8/C10 feedstocks or proprietary encapsulants. Large producers can secure supply via contracts; smaller players are more exposed.

3. Bargaining Power of Buyers — Moderate to High

Large nutrition brands, contract manufacturers and clinical suppliers buy at scale and can demand customized specs, lower prices and technical support. For commodity food-grade powders buyer power is stronger; for medical/validated grades it is weaker.

4. Threat of Substitutes — Moderate

Liquid MCT, alternative medium-chain lipids, emulsified systems or other energy carriers (e.g., fast-digesting carbohydrates) can substitute depending on formulation needs. Substitution risk is higher where powder format is not essential.

5. Competitive Rivalry — High

Market contains global ingredient specialists, established oil processors, and niche encapsulation firms. Competition centers on price, encapsulation quality (stability, dispersibility), clean-label claims, and application support. Differentiation through proprietary processes and co-formulation services reduces direct rivalry.
